Digital Twins and Smart Cities

Smart cities are emerging as a solution to address modern urban challenges such as population growth, sustainability, and resource management. Digital twins play a crucial role in this context, providing a virtual representation of urban infrastructure and city systems. By integrating artificial intelligence (AI) technologies, digital twins enable more efficient, secure and sustainable urban management.

What are Digital Twins in the Urban Context?

A digital twin of a city is a detailed virtual replica of its physical infrastructure and operational systems. This model includes buildings, roads, transportation systems, energy networks, and more. Using real-time data collected through IoT sensors, digital twins enable city authorities and planners to visualize, analyse, and optimize city management.

Applications of Digital Twins in Smart Cities

  1. Urban Planning and Development: Digital Twins enable urban planners to simulate different development scenarios, assess the impact of new projects and make informed decisions about land use and infrastructure.
  2. Traffic and Transportation Management: Using real-time data, digital twins can optimize traffic flow, improve the efficiency of public transportation, and reduce traffic jams. AI can predict traffic patterns and suggest alternative routes.
  3. Energy Efficiency: Digital twins can monitor energy consumption in buildings and neighbourhoods, identifying opportunities to improve energy efficiency and reduce carbon emissions.
  4. Water Resource Management: They can help manage water supply and distribution, as well as predict and mitigate flood risks.
  5. Emergency Response: In emergency situations, such as natural disasters or security incidents, digital twins provide a holistic view that helps coordinate responses and improve city resilience.

Benefits of Digital Twins in Smart Cities

  1. Data-Driven Decision-Making: By providing real-time data and accurate simulations, digital twins improve decision-making at all levels of urban management.
  2. Cost Reduction: Optimizing resources and predicting problems before they occur can significantly reduce operational and maintenance costs.
  3. Sustainability: Digital twins help cities become more sustainable by optimizing resource use, reducing emissions and improving waste management.
  4. Improved Quality of Life: By improving the efficiency of urban services and infrastructure, digital twins contribute to a better quality of life for citizens.

Future of Digital Twins in Smart Cities

The future of smart cities with digital twins is looking brighter every day. As technology advances, digital twins are expected to become more sophisticated and accessible. They are already being implemented in different cities known worldwide as Barcelona, London, Tokyo …, where Singapore stands out with a very complete digital twin of the city.

Going forward, the integration of emerging technologies, such as 5G, advanced artificial intelligence and machine learning, will further enhance the capabilities of digital twins. Cities will be able to manage their resources more efficiently and respond to urban challenges with greater agility and precision.
